Two young artists from East Islip’s Timber Point Elementary School celebrated a special milestone on July 1 as their winning mural designs were officially unveiled at Smith Point Beach on Fire Island. Kindergartner Sadie Green and first grader Fiona Robles were honored during a ribbon-cutting ceremony after their beach- and ocean-themed artwork was transformed into large-scale murals by professional artists from Splashes of Hope.
The students had the unique opportunity to sign their finished murals, permanently leaving their artistic mark in the Smith Point Beach tunnels. Their original designs were selected earlier this year as winners of a mural contest inviting students from kindergarten through college to create artwork celebrating the beach and ocean.
